Capdevielle, Jean-Noël was born on December 24, 1944 in Tarbes-Lhez, France. Son of Edouard Capdevielle and Zoé Cieutat.
Bachelor of Science in Mathematics, Tarbes College, France, 1962. License in physics, Pau University, France, 1967. Doctor in Nuclear Physics, University Toulouse, France, 1969.
Doctor of Philosophy, University Paris X 1, 1972.
Assistant, U. Toulouse, 1970-1971; attache National Center Science Research, Observatory Pic du Midi, France, 1971-1974; charge de recherche National Center Science Research, U. Bordeaux, 1974-1982; director research National Center Science Research, U. Bordeaux, 1982-1994; director research National Center Science Research, College France, Paris, since 1994. Chairman 10th European Cosmic Ray Conference, Bordeaux, 1986, 15th annual, 1996, 6th International Symposium on High Energy Interactions, Tarbes, 1990. Liaison officer International Union of Pure and Applied Physics, 1991-1995.
Maire of Lhez, Pyrenees, France, 1971-1995. Vice deputy Pyrenees Parliament, France, 1973-1978.
Married Helene Toujas, August 14, 1971 (divorced 1988). 1 child, Sylvain; married Lidia Wisniewska, February 22, 1991.
